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of restricted items differs between airlines, the general rule to follow is nothing fl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, knives, fuel and fireworks. Sports equipment like golf clubs, and objects that could injure passengers, such as firearms and swords, aren’t allowed in the cabin either.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Avila?
It’s easy — be prepared. We’ve put together some tips and tricks for a stress-free trip through airport security. Look out Avila, here you come:

  • Security personnel first need to know that you have a valid passport and travel documents before you can proceed any further. Have them close by, ready for inspection.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your belt, jacket, keys and other contents of your pockets, like your headphones,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n.
  • Your electronic gadgets like laptops and phones will also need to go on a tray for inspection. Don’t worry, you’ll be back online in no time.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as lip balm or cologne, that you want to take on board must be no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you several precious minutes. Hiking boots are often required to be removed and separately scanned. Slip-on sneakers are usually not.
  • Sharp or pointed items can’t be taken on board. They’ll be confiscated at security, so pack them safely away in your checked luggage.
